BENJAMIN I. FORD, 84
BENJAMIN I. FORD, 84, of Fort Wayne, died Sunday, June 6, 2004, at Hospice Home. Mr. Ford was born in Danville, Indiana, July 21, 1919, the son of the Rev. Dr. Charles C. and Eva L. (Miller) Ford. He was a U.S. Army veteran of World War II and retired as Manager of Purchasing for Fruehauf Corp. in 1952, after 40 years. A member of First Wayne Street United Methodist Church; American Legion Post #423 in Orland; DAV, Chapter #40 and American Ex-POWs, Old Fort Chapter.
He was preceded in death by his brother, Paul C. Ford, and sisters, Katherine Bonnell and Edith Biddle.
Survivors include his wife, Thelma H. Stahl; sons, Jake F. Ford of Beaverton, Ore., Paul D. Ford of Fort Wayne and Larry L. Ford of Fort Wayne; stepsons, Jeffrey Stahl of South Whitley and Gary Stahl of New Haven; stepdaughter, Lisa Ray of Fort Wayne; sisters, Lois Godlove of Columbus, Ohio and Ethel Zimmer of Delaware, Ohio; two grandchildren; eight step-grandchildren; four great-grand-children; and several nieces and nephews.
Funeral service was Thursday, June 10 at Klaehn, Fahl & Melton Funeral Homes, Winchester Road Chapel, 6424 Winchester Road. Burial in Covington Memorial Gardens with Military Honors.
The preferred memorial is Visiting Nurse Service & Hospice or First Wayne Street United Methodist Church.
